Just go have fun and be friendly. Don't assume just because couples are friendly with you that they want to "do you". I would say that most trips, about 60% of couples are there just to have fun with each other and just because a couple "plays" doesn't mean they want to play with just anyone. Don't over think the issue. If someone asks you if you are into playing, then let them know. It is a bit irritating if we are friendly, which we are, the socializing is a blast there, that it is assumed that are in any way interested in playing. Have fun!!!!
